e5f6493e35 Don't elide casting to typmod -1.
Casting a value that's already of a type with a specific typmod
to an unspecified typmod doesn't do anything so far as run-time
behavior is concerned.  However, it really ought to change the
exposed type of the expression to match.  Up to now,
coerce_type_typmod hasn't bothered with that, which creates gotchas
in contexts such as recursive unions.  If for example one side of
the union is numeric(18,3), but it needs to be plain numeric to
match the other side, there's no direct way to express that.

This is easy enough to fix, by inserting a RelabelType to update the
exposed type of the expression.  However, it's a bit nervous-making
to change this behavior, because it's stood for a really long time.
(I strongly suspect that it's like this in part because the logic
pre-dates the introduction of RelabelType in 7.0.  The commit log
message for 57b30e8e2 is interesting reading here.)  As a compromise,
we'll sneak the change into 14beta3, and consider back-patching to
stable branches if no complaints emerge in the next three months.

0325565702 Adjust the integer overflow tests in the numeric code.
Formerly, the numeric code tested whether an integer value of a larger
type would fit in a smaller type by casting it to the smaller type and
then testing if the reverse conversion produced the original value.
That's perfectly fine, except that it caused a test failure on
buildfarm animal castoroides, most likely due to a compiler bug.

Instead, do these tests by comparing against PG_INT16/32_MIN/MAX. That
matches existing code in other places, such as int84(), which is more
widely tested, and so is less likely to go wrong.

While at it, add regression tests covering the numeric-to-int8/4/2
conversions, and adjust the recently added tests to the style of
434ddfb79a (on the v11 branch) to make failures easier to diagnose.

588d3f597c postgres_fdw: Fix issues with generated columns in foreign tables.
postgres_fdw imported generated columns from the remote tables as plain
columns, and caused failures like "ERROR: cannot insert a non-DEFAULT
value into column "foo"" when inserting into the foreign tables, as it
tried to insert values into the generated columns.  To fix, we do the
following under the assumption that generated columns in a postgres_fdw
foreign table are defined so that they represent generated columns in
the underlying remote table:

* Send DEFAULT for the generated columns to the foreign server on insert
  or update, not generated column values computed on the local server.
* Add to postgresImportForeignSchema() an option "import_generated" to
  include column generated expressions in the definitions of foreign
  tables imported from a foreign server.  The option is true by default.

The assumption seems reasonable, because that would make a query of the
postgres_fdw foreign table return values for the generated columns that
are consistent with the generated expression.

While here, fix another issue in postgresImportForeignSchema(): it tried
to include column generated expressions as column default expressions in
the foreign table definitions when the import_default option was enabled.

Per bug #16631 from Daniel Cherniy.  Back-patch to v12 where generated
columns were added.

ecbdbdfd90 Fix division-by-zero error in to_char() with 'EEEE' format.
This fixes a long-standing bug when using to_char() to format a
numeric value in scientific notation -- if the value's exponent is
less than -NUMERIC_MAX_DISPLAY_SCALE-1 (-1001), it produced a
division-by-zero error.

The reason for this error was that get_str_from_var_sci() divides its
input by 10^exp, which it produced using power_var_int(). However, the
underflow test in power_var_int() causes it to return zero if the
result scale is too small. That's not a problem for power_var_int()'s
only other caller, power_var(), since that limits the rscale to 1000,
but in get_str_from_var_sci() the exponent can be much smaller,
requiring a much larger rscale. Fix by introducing a new function to
compute 10^exp directly, with no rscale limit. This also allows 10^exp
to be computed more efficiently, without any numeric multiplication,
division or rounding.

0d6b87497e Fix corner-case errors and loss of precision in numeric_power().
This fixes a couple of related problems that arise when raising
numbers to very large powers.

Firstly, when raising a negative number to a very large integer power,
the result should be well-defined, but the previous code would only
cope if the exponent was small enough to go through power_var_int().
Otherwise it would throw an internal error, attempting to take the
logarithm of a negative number. Fix this by adding suitable handling
to the general case in power_var() to cope with negative bases,
checking for integer powers there.

Next, when raising a (positive or negative) number whose absolute
value is slightly less than 1 to a very large power, the result should
approach zero as the power is increased. However, in some cases, for
sufficiently large powers, this would lose all precision and return 1
instead of 0. This was due to the way that the local_rscale was being
calculated for the final full-precision calculation:

  local_rscale = rscale + (int) val - ln_dweight + 8

The first two terms on the right hand side are meant to give the
number of significant digits required in the result ("val" being the
estimated result weight). However, this failed to account for the fact
that rscale is clipped to a maximum of NUMERIC_MAX_DISPLAY_SCALE
(1000), and the result weight might be less then -1000, causing their
sum to be negative, leading to a loss of precision. Fix this by
forcing the number of significant digits calculated to be nonnegative.
It's OK for it to be zero (when the result weight is less than -1000),
since the local_rscale value then includes a few extra digits to
ensure an accurate result.

Finally, add additional underflow checks to exp_var() and power_var(),
so that they consistently return zero for cases like this where the
result is indistinguishable from zero. Some paths through this code
already returned zero in such cases, but others were throwing overflow
errors.

43f1d2ab36 Improve libpq's handling of OOM during error message construction.
Commit ffa2e4670 changed libpq so that multiple error reports
occurring during one operation (a connection attempt or query)
are accumulated in conn->errorMessage, where before new ones
usually replaced any prior error.  At least in theory, that makes
us more vulnerable to running out of memory for the errorMessage
buffer.  If it did happen, the user would be left with just an
empty-string error report, which is pretty unhelpful.

We can improve this by relying on pqexpbuffer.c's existing "broken
buffer" convention to track whether we've hit OOM for the current
operation's error string, and then substituting a constant "out of
memory" string in the small number of places where the errorMessage
is read out.

While at it, apply the same method to similar OOM cases in
pqInternalNotice and pqGetErrorNotice3.

Back-patch to v14 where ffa2e4670 came in.  In principle this could
go back further; but in view of the lack of field reports, the
hazard seems negligible in older branches.

b154ee63bb Get rid of artificial restriction on hash table sizes on Windows.
The point of introducing the hash_mem_multiplier GUC was to let users
reproduce the old behavior of hash aggregation, i.e. that it could use
more than work_mem at need.  However, the implementation failed to get
the job done on Win64, where work_mem is clamped to 2GB to protect
various places that calculate memory sizes using "long int".  As
written, the same clamp was applied to hash_mem.  This resulted in
severe performance regressions for queries requiring a bit more than
2GB for hash aggregation, as they now spill to disk and there's no
way to stop that.

Getting rid of the work_mem restriction seems like a good idea, but
it's a big job and could not conceivably be back-patched.  However,
there's only a fairly small number of places that are concerned with
the hash_mem value, and it turns out to be possible to remove the
restriction there without too much code churn or any ABI breaks.
So, let's do that for now to fix the regression, and leave the
larger task for another day.

This patch does introduce a bit more infrastructure that should help
with the larger task, namely pg_bitutils.h support for working with
size_t values.

Per gripe from Laurent Hasson.  Back-patch to v13 where the
behavior change came in.

712ba6b8b7 Fix check for conflicting session- vs transaction-level locks.
We have an implementation restriction that PREPARE TRANSACTION can't
handle cases where both session-lifespan and transaction-lifespan locks
are held on the same lockable object.  (That's because we'd otherwise
need to acquire a new PROCLOCK entry during post-prepare cleanup, which
is an operation that might fail.  The situation can only arise with odd
usages of advisory locks, so removing the restriction is probably not
worth the amount of effort it would take.)  AtPrepare_Locks attempted
to enforce this, but its logic was many bricks shy of a load, because
it only detected cases where the session and transaction locks had the
same lockmode.  Locks of different modes on the same object would lead
to the rather unhelpful message "PANIC: we seem to have dropped a bit
somewhere".

To fix, build a transient hashtable with one entry per locktag,
not one per locktag + mode, and use that to detect conflicts.

Per bug #17122 from Alexander Pyhalov.  This bug is ancient,
so back-patch to all supported branches.

89ad14cd78 Make printf("%s", NULL) print "(null)" instead of crashing.
We previously took a hard-line attitude that callers should never print
a null string pointer, and doing so is worthy of an assertion failure
or crash.  However, we've long since flushed out any easy-to-find bugs
of that nature.  What remains is a lot of code that perhaps could fail
that way in hard-to-reach corner cases.  For example, in something as
simple as
    ereport(ERROR,
            (errcode(ERRCODE_UNDEFINED_OBJECT),
             errmsg("constraint \"%s\" for table \"%s\" does not exist",
                    conname, get_rel_name(relid))));
one must wonder whether it's completely guaranteed that get_rel_name
cannot return NULL in this context.  If such a situation did occur,
the existing policy converts what might be a pretty minor bug into
a server crash condition.  This is not good for robustness.

Hence, let's follow the lead of glibc and print "(null)" instead
of failing.  We should, of course, still consider it a bug if that
behavior is reachable in ordinary use; but crashing seems less
desirable than not crashing.

This fix works across-the-board in v12 and up, where we always use
src/port/snprintf.c.  Before that, on most platforms we're at the mercy
of the local libc, but it appears that Solaris 10 is the only supported
platform where we'd still get a crash.  Most other platforms such as
*BSD, macOS, and Solaris 11 have adopted glibc's behavior at some
point.  (AIX and HPUX just print "" not "(null)", but that's close
enough.)  I've not checked what Windows' native printf would do, but
it doesn't matter because we've long used snprintf.c on that platform.

In v12 and up, also const-ify related code so that we're not casting
away const on the constant string.  This is just neatnik-ism, since
next to no compilers will warn about that.
